Västerbotten: Coast, Mountains and Sámi Culture

Västerbotten County stretches from the east coast on the Gulf of Bothnia to the Norwegian border in the west. The northern part between Sorsele and Skellefteå belongs to Swedish Lapland. The unspoiled nature of Västerbotten County encompasses coasts, lakes, mountains, valleys and deep forests.

Nature and Trails

Vindelfjällen is Sweden's largest nature reserve and one of Europe's largest protected areas. The section of the Kungsleden between Ammarnäs and Hemavan runs through this nature reserve. Along this trail there are five mountain huts operated by STF. In Ammarnäs and Hemavan, the Vindelfjällen Naturum visitor centres offer tips on hiking trails, guided tours, exhibitions, maps and souvenirs.

Atoklimpen is a Sámi cultural landscape that shows how the nomadic reindeer-herding society has used the landscape from prehistoric times to the present day. A trail just under 9 kilometres long leads around Atoklimpen and is equipped with several information boards. The summit consists of the highly weather-resistant volcanic rock peridotite, which is transformed into serpentine rock, among other things. Because of the heavy metals in the serpentine rock and the nutrient-poor environment, only a few plant species can survive there.

Björnlandet National Park protects valuable old-growth forest in a hilly woodland landscape; the oldest pines are over 500 years old. The national park has several marked hiking trails and two overnight huts. At Bjuröklubb, you can hike across rock slabs and through sand dunes, stop at the lighthouse keeper's house and reach the lighthouse via an easily accessible ramp. There is also an 8-kilometre trail over Svarthällorna; near Grundskatan, Storsandsbankarna are home to Västerbotten's longest sand dunes.

Holmöarnas Nature Reserve is accessible by ferry and offers several hiking trails. On Holmön and Ängesön, the lightly trafficked gravel roads are suitable for cycling; in summer, bicycles can be rented in Byviken. Isälvsleden runs for 60 kilometres between Vindeln and Åmsele through a distinctive landscape with sharp sand ridges and passes through several nature reserves.

River Landscapes and Historic Places

At Vindelforsarna, a marked trail takes about an hour to circle the reserve, runs along both banks of the river and offers several rest areas. Vindelforsarna includes a mill dating from 1888, summer art exhibitions known as Konst i Kvarn and a café in the miller's residence that is open in summer. Vindelforsarna is located near Vindeln travel centre, which is accessible by bus and train.

Culture and History

Västerbottens museum is one of 24 Swedish provincial museums, operates throughout Västerbotten County and communicates the region's cultural heritage through exhibitions, programmes and educational activities. The Gammlia open-air museum comprises around 30 buildings that were relocated there from different parts of Västerbotten and documents what Västerbotten looked like in the past and how people lived at that time. In summer, Gammlia offers various activities, including Midsummer celebrations and dance evenings.

In Umeå, Sámi Week, also known as Ubmejen Biejvieh, takes place every year in February or March, with activities such as tastings and joik singing competitions. Umedalen Sculpture Park is open all year round and admission is free. Bonnstan in Skellefteå is a well-preserved collection of wooden houses that has remained largely unchanged since it was built in the first half of the 19th century. Västerbottens museum at Gammlia in Umeå can be reached by public transport, car, bicycle or on foot.

Winter Trails and Ski Areas

Lapplandsleden is a 190-kilometre ski and hiking trail connecting Borgafjäll and Hemavan. A tent is required for multi-day hikes on Lapplandsleden because the huts are far apart. There are four overnight huts on Lapplandsleden: Arevattnet, Åtnikstugan, Tjåkkelestugan and Slipsikstugan. Kittelfjäll offers several ski runs for snowboarding and alpine skiing.
